Best of iOS news: From Midway Arcade to Ziggurat
 

February 28, 2012   |   By Danny Cowan

[Gamasutra rounds up the latest news in the world of App Store gaming, featuring standout releases like Midway Arcade, Ms. Particle-Man, Final Fantasy Tactics for iPad, and Ziggurat.]

- Midway Arcade Revives Spy Hunter, Rampage, Other Classics
Warner Bros' retrogaming compilation collects the arcade classics Spy Hunter, Rampage, Joust, Root Beer Tapper, Defender, and Arch Rivals, and includes reproductions of arcade staples like skee-ball, air hockey, and free-throw basketball.

- Mobile Game Pick: Ziggurat (Action Button Entertainment)
"Boasting 16-bit graphics, 8-bit music, and 'immeasurable chaos,' Ziggurat puts players in the role of 'The Last Human on Earth, fighting to die as The Last Human in the Universe.' Armed only with a laser rifle, players must fend off as many approaching enemies as possible before succumbing to the inevitable."

- Square Enix Launches Final Fantasy Tactics: The War Of The Lions For iPad
Square Enix's classic strategy-RPG Final Fantasy Tactics hits the iPad with platform-optimized graphics and revised touch screen controls.

- Browser, Freeware, and iOS Pick: Ms. Particle-Man (Michael Falk)
"Michael Falk's (aka Picobots) Ms. Particle-Man is an arcade game for iOS, Silverlight, Windows, and Xbox 360. On her journey to discover the Higgs boson, Ms. Particle-Man faces a retro mash-up of gameplay."

- Jeff Minter Readies Updated Gridrunner For iOS
"Originally released in 1982 for a variety of PC platforms, Gridrunner is a frantic shooter that expands on core gameplay elements from arcade titles like Centipede and Tempest."

- Famicon, GHXYK2 Join Forces To Launch RE: Get To Schol On Time For iOS
"Spiceworx, a newly established venture that combines talent from the art collectives Famicon (Bart the General) and GHXYK2 (Swashbuckel Ur Seatbelts), has released an iOS port of its surreal Xbox Live Indie Games title RE: Get To Schol On Time."

- Denki's Quarrel Nominated For BAFTA
"The iOS edition of Quarrel received the nod in BAFTA's Mobile & Handheld category. Quarrel previously took top honors in the 'Best Game' category of the British Academy Scotland Awards 2011."
